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Inclusion criteria: equal or over 18 years old; clinically diagnosed as alopecia areata totalis; at least 3 years of this illness; no treatment during last 3 months. Exclusion criteria: current and history of malignancy in the body; current benign tumors; hemorrhagic disorders; platelet count below 100000/ml; pregnancy; lactation; and if the patient cannot continue the study.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Local side effect. Timepoint: One week after injection. Method of measurement: Inspection.

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Hair regrowth. Timepoint: 20 weeks after injection. Method of measurement: SALT score.
